Output 3e6a1c13082072c27151eca1140bf4cfc6cda84c1c04d7908b0237d2a2fae766:0

value
344056123
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58d8ac9b7faad6b916eeb2ee3ba82e3519dd9810 OP_EQUALVERIFY OP_CHECKSIG
address
196n2fxivQi2FGBZny5GD2kcWhzEG9VaqR
transaction
3e6a1c13082072c27151eca1140bf4cfc6cda84c1c04d7908b0237d2a2fae766
confirmations
613126
spent
true